
ATAGA: DEFENSE COUNSEL’S ABSENCE STALLS CHIDINMA’S TRIAL
By Aishat Momoh. O.
The ongoing trial of Chidinma Ojukwu, the prime suspect of the alleged murder of SuperTV boss, Usifo Micheal Ataga, has suffered a setback following the absence of her lawyer, Mr Onwuka Egwu, at the Lagos High Court at Tafawa Balewa Square (TBS) annex, on Wednesday.
Chidinma is standing trial on charges of murder, theft, and forgery with her sister, Chioma Egbuchu, and one Adedapo Quadri before Justice Yetunde Adesanya.
When the case was called, the prosecuting team led by Mr Yusuf Sule, announced their appearances while stating that the case was for cross-examination of the ninth prosecuting witness, DSP Olusegun Bamidele, by the defense and also continuation of the trial.
He also added that the first defendant’s counsel has fallen ill and needed to visit the hospital for treatment.
After listening to the counsel, Justice Yetunde Adesanya, vacated tomorrow’s date and further adjourned the case till 19th and 20th of June for continuation of trial as earlier scheduled.
On the last adjourned date, Justice Adesanya, had fixed June 14th for cross-examination of the police witness after Mr. Sule ended his examination in chief.
Chidinma was arraigned on October 12, 2021 on a nine-count charge preferred against her alongside two others by the Lagos State Government.
She and Quadri, are facing the first to eight counts bordering on conspiracy, murder, and stabbing while the third defendant, Egbuchu, is facing the ninth count of stealing an iPhone 7 belonging to the late Ataga.
